|  | /// Decodes a byte from a base64 encoded character | 
|  | /// @param c the character to decode | 
|  | /// @return the decoded value, or std::nullopt if the character is padding ('=') or an invalid | 
|  | /// character. | 
|  | inline std::optional<uint8_t> DecodeBase64(char c) { | 
|  | if (c >= 'A' && c <= 'Z') { | 
|  | return static_cast<uint8_t>(c - 'A'); | 
|  | } | 
|  | if (c >= 'a' && c <= 'z') { | 
|  | return static_cast<uint8_t>(26 + c - 'a'); | 
|  | } | 
|  | if (c >= '0' && c <= '9') { | 
|  | return static_cast<uint8_t>(52 + c - '0'); | 
|  | } | 
|  | if (c == '+') { | 
|  | return 62; | 
|  | } | 
|  | if (c == '/') { | 
|  | return 63; | 
|  | } | 
|  | return std::nullopt; | 
|  | } | 
|  | /// DecodeBase64FromComments parses all the comments from the WGSL source string as a base64 byte | 
|  | /// stream. Non-base64 characters are skipped | 
|  | /// @param wgsl the WGSL source | 
|  | /// @return the base64 decoded bytes | 
|  | Vector<std::byte, 0> DecodeBase64FromComments(std::string_view wgsl); |
